§ 3-17-18 — Time for trial of state's attorney or sheriff.

Text

Any trial of a state's attorney or sheriff who has been charged with a criminal offense under the laws of this state, shall be commenced no later than sixty days from the date upon which formal charges are brought unless continued by court order.
